git分支已提交如何合并

不及物动词 其他 97

回复

共3条回复 我来回复
  • fiy的头像
    fiy
    Worktile&PingCode市场小伙伴
    评论

    要合并已提交的git分支,可以按照以下步骤进行操作:

    1. 切换到目标分支:首先,确认要合并的分支是当前分支所依赖的分支,然后使用命令`git checkout <目标分支>`切换到目标分支。

    2. 合并分支:使用命令`git merge <要合并的分支>`来合并分支,将要合并的分支的提交记录应用到目标分支上。

    3. 解决冲突:如果在合并过程中发生了冲突,Git会自动停止合并并提示有冲突的文件。打开有冲突的文件,手动解决冲突,并保存文件。

    4. 提交合并结果:解决完所有冲突后,使用命令`git add <已解决的文件>`将解决后的文件标记为已解决状态。然后使用命令`git commit`提交合并结果。

    5. 推送更新:如果要更新远程仓库的内容,使用命令`git push`将合并后的更新推送到远程仓库。

    综上所述,要合并已提交的git分支,首先切换到目标分支,然后使用`git merge`合并分支,解决冲突后提交合并结果,最后推送更新到远程仓库。

    2年前 0条评论
  • worktile的头像
    worktile
    Worktile官方账号
    评论

    要合并已提交的Git分支,可以按照以下步骤进行操作:

    1. 确保当前分支是要合并到的目标分支:
    在进行分支合并之前,需要确认当前所在的分支是要合并到的目标分支。可以使用`git branch`命令来查看当前的分支,并使用`git checkout`命令切换到目标分支。

    2. 使用`git merge`命令合并分支:
    运行`git merge`命令并指定要合并的分支名称,例如`git merge feature_branch`。这将把`feature_branch`分支的更改合并到当前所在的分支。

    3. 解决冲突:
    如果在分支合并过程中发生冲突,需要手动解决冲突。Git会提示冲突的文件,可以打开这些文件并手动编辑以解决冲突。解决完冲突后,可以使用`git add`命令将修改的文件标记为已解决冲突。

    4. 提交合并结果:
    在解决冲突并确认合并结果无误之后,可以使用`git commit`命令提交合并结果。Git会生成一条新的提交记录,该记录包含了合并后的更改。

    5. 推送合并结果到远程仓库:
    如果合并的分支是从远程仓库拉取的,则需要将合并结果推送到远程仓库以使其他人可见。可以使用`git push`命令将本地提交推送到远程仓库的相应分支。

    通过以上步骤,可以成功合并已提交的Git分支并将结果提交到远程仓库中。

    2年前 0条评论
  • 不及物动词的头像
    不及物动词
    这个人很懒,什么都没有留下~
    评论

    在git中,合并分支是将一个分支的修改内容合并到另一个分支中。下面是一种常见的合并分支的方法,包括两个分支的提交以及合并的操作流程。

    1. 确认当前所在分支
    首先,使用git branch命令确认当前所在分支。可以在命令行中输入下面的命令来查看:
    “`
    git branch
    “`

    2. 切换到要合并的目标分支
    使用git checkout命令切换到要合并的目标分支。例如,如果要将dev分支的修改合并到master分支上,可以使用以下命令:
    “`
    git checkout master
    “`

    3. 合并分支
    使用git merge命令将目标分支的修改合并到当前分支中。例如,将dev分支的修改合并到master分支中,可以使用以下命令:
    “`
    git merge dev
    “`

    在执行合并操作时,可能会出现冲突。此时git会自动将冲突的文件标记出来。需要手动解决冲突并提交修改。可以使用git status命令来查看冲突的文件,并在代码编辑器中打开这些文件解决冲突。

    4. 提交合并结果
    在解决完冲突后,使用git add命令将修改后的文件添加到暂存区。例如:
    “`
    git add file1.txt file2.txt
    “`

    然后,使用git commit命令提交合并结果。可以添加一些合适的提交信息来描述这次合并的目的和内容。例如:
    “`
    git commit -m “Merge dev branch into master”
    “`

    5. 推送修改
    如果你希望将修改推送到远程仓库,可以使用git push命令。例如:
    “`
    git push origin master
    “`

    这样,就完成了将一个分支的修改合并到另一个分支的操作。根据实际的分支情况,可以修改上述操作中的分支名称来进行合并操作。记得在合并前先确认所在分支以及要合并的目标分支,并遵循合并冲突的解决原则。

    2年前 0条评论
注册PingCode 在线客服
站长微信
站长微信
电话联系

400-800-1024

工作日9:30-21:00在线

分享本页
返回顶部